Understanding Sump Pump Installation A Comprehensive Guide

A sump pump is a submersible or pedestal pump installed in the lowest part of your basement or crawl space, typically in a sump pit. Its primary function is to automatically remove water that has accumulated in the pit, preventing it from flooding your home. Water can enter a basement through various means, including hydrostatic pressure from groundwater, surface water run-off, or even minor leaks.

How Professionals Install Your Sump Pump System

When you engage expert plumbers for sump pump setup in Rolling Hills, you can expect a thorough and meticulous process. Local professionals understand the unique geological and structural characteristics of homes in areas like Rolling Hills and its surrounding neighborhoods, such as Spring Hills and the historic downtown district. The installation typically involves the following steps:

  • Sump Pit Excavation and Installation: If a sump pit isn’t already present, a pit is carefully dug to the appropriate depth and diameter. A liner is often placed within the pit to prevent soil erosion and ensure stability.
  • Pump Placement: The sump pump, whether a submersible unit designed for quiet operation and durability or a pedestal unit for easier access, is securely placed within the pit.
  • Discharge Line Connection: A discharge pipe is connected to the pump and routed to an exterior location, such as a municipal storm drain, a dry well, or a safe distance away from your home’s foundation. This ensures water is effectively removed from your property.
  • Electrical Connection: The pump is connected to your home’s electrical system, often with a dedicated circuit and a waterproof GFCI outlet for safety. A battery backup system is also frequently installed to ensure operation during power outages, which are common during severe weather events experienced in Indiana.
  • Float Switch Installation: A float switch is crucial for automation. It’s positioned to activate the pump when water reaches a predetermined level and deactivate it once the water is sufficiently drained.
  • Testing and Inspection: Following installation, the pump and its entire system are rigorously tested to confirm proper operation and leak-free performance.

Materials and Methods in Sump Pump Solutions

Modern sump pump installations utilize high-quality materials designed for longevity and reliability. Common materials include durable PVC piping for discharge lines, corrosion-resistant pump housings (often cast iron or thermoplastic), and robust electrical wiring. Professionals may also recommend energy-efficient pump models or advanced systems with features like Wi-Fi connectivity for remote monitoring.

Frequently Asked Questions About Sump Pump Installation in Rolling Hills

What is the typical timeline for a sump pump installation in Rolling Hills?

The timeline for a sump pump installation in Rolling Hills can vary depending on the complexity of the job. For a straightforward installation where a sump pit already exists, it might take anywhere from a few hours to a full day. If excavation for a new sump pit is required, or if significant rerouting of discharge lines is necessary, the process could extend over one to two days. Local plumbers will provide a more precise estimate after assessing your specific home and needs.

Are there specific building types in Rolling Hills that are more prone to needing sump pumps?

Homes with basements, particularly older homes common in established neighborhoods of Rolling Hills, generally have a higher propensity for water intrusion due to their construction and potential for foundation settling. Homes located in lower-lying areas or those with clay-heavy soil, which is common in parts of Indiana, may also benefit significantly from a properly installed sump pump system. Builders often incorporate sumps in new constructions, but older homes might require retrofitting.

How often should a sump pump be inspected and maintained in Rolling Hills?

Regular maintenance is key to ensuring your sump pump operates efficiently. For homes in Rolling Hills, it’s recommended to visually inspect your sump pump monthly and test its operation at least twice a year, ideally in the spring and fall, before the heaviest rain seasons. Professional inspections and maintenance by a qualified plumber are advised annually to identify any potential issues and ensure the system is in optimal working condition, especially given Indiana’s variable weather, including potential for heavy snowmelt and thunderstorms.
